Bicycle tour through the allotment garden
"Oui à L'Amour was a blind buy. I sat in front of the PC and rummaged at Yves, the description of the scent sounds good, the bottle looked pretty. With the price, the risk of a bad buy was to be overcome. So the ordering finger twitched ... and what can I say I'm very happy with.
As soon as the parcel arrived, I sprayed "Oui à L'Amours". The fragrance immediately spoke positively to me. In my mind I sat on my bicycle and drove through allotments early in the morning. After a while I passed a wooden fence. In front of the bridle stands a wild thimble in all colours, behind the fence roses are climbing up the arch. What a splendour of light pink flowers and the fragrance simply wonderful: sweet, light rose. I stop and admire the vast quantities of roses and inhale their scent. Behind the fence I hear the chanson "Aux Champs-Élysées". I am immediately in holiday mood and linger a little. Before I continue, I take another deep breath and notice that the roses are accompanied by a warm, soft vanilla note. Almost as if, behind the fence, someone has put a homemade vanilla pudding on the windowsill to cool down in the garden house. Much later, when the rose becomes weaker and weaker, a slightly woody note comes through, not heavy and spicy but light and elegant. Overall, the fragrance lasts a good 6 1/ 2 hours before my nose no longer captures it and I spray it.
It is not a highly complex fragrance - unlikely for the price. "Oui à L'Amour" is a pleasant, uncomplicated rose fragrance that I think you can wear all year round. A "handbag scent" that I can wear super at work without colleagues, parents or children bothering themselves. It is a fragrance that does not cause breathlessness in the environment, even when sprayed on freshly, and is nevertheless easily perceptible. So it's a great everyday life for me - all-rounder.
